WARMINSTER TOWNSHIP, PA — Warminster Township Supervisor Kenneth Hayes won re-election in Tuesday's general election while former Supervisor Mary Owens will be returning to the board, according to unofficial results.

They held off two GOP challengers who ran unsuccessfully in prior years, Robert J. Guarini and Vitaliy Velenchuk. There was also a contested race for tax collector. See results below

Warminster Supervisor Judy Hoover did not seek re-election.

All precincts reported their vote tallies from Tuesday's election.

Results in Tuesday's general election are unofficial until they are certified by the Bucks County Board of Elections at a later date.

These are unofficial results from Tuesday's election:

Warminster Township Municipal Offices

Supervisor: 6-Year Term (Vote for 2)

  • Mary Owens (Democrat) — 6,705 votes
  • Ken Hayes (Democrat) — 6,362 votes
  • Robert J. Guarini (Republican) — 5,301 votes
  • Vitaliy Velenchuk (Republican) — 4,584 votes

Tax Collector: 4-Year Term (Vote for 1)

  • Nicole Rinier (Democrat) — 7,242 votes
  • Eugene J. Lyall (Republican) — 4,817 votes
